The Chevrolet Cruze has been a hot seller in many markets worldwide. The sharp and edgy styling, sporty interiors and brilliant ride and handling has made the Cruze a hot favorite in many countries.
The Chevrolet Cruze hatchback is being developed and would hit showrooms by the middle of 2011. But the whole of Europe is crazy about station-wagons and is constantly appealing General Motors to launch a Chevrolet Cruze Estate (rendered above).
Americans who really don’t appreciate the practicality offered by station-wagons don’t really need an estate version of the Chevrolet Cruze, but Europe does. Every car maker offers a station-wagon version of every sedan it sells in Europe.
The Chevrolet Cruze hatchback that would come in mid 2011 would do well in both Europe and the Americas and would compete with the 2011 Ford Focus hatchback.
The Chevrolet Cruze station-wagon is said to be on the drawing boards already and is expected to be launched in Europe by the second half of 2011. Chevrolet Cruze station-wagon could also be introduced in the USA to compete against the 2011 Ford Focus station-wagon which is highly likely to be sold in America.
